TIA Portal - project version upgrade

Share

General information on update projects

A project from TIA Portal version V13 SP1 can only be opened after the project has been upgraded to the current TIA Portal version. When you open the project, you will be prompted to update the project.

Modernisation of modules with know-how protection

Blocks with know-how protection are not automatically updated with the project. Remove the know-how protection of the blocks before updating the project:

  • For V13 SP1 projects

Remove know-how protection with TIA Portal V13 SP1.

  • For V14 projects

Remove know-how protection with TIA Portal V14 or TIA Portal V14 SP1 in compatibility mode.

  • For V14 SP1 projects

Remove know-how protection with TIA Portal V14 SP1.

  • For V15 projects

Remove know-how protection with TIA Portal V15.

  • For V15.1 projects

Remove know-how protection with TIA Portal V15.1.

Updating protected projects

If you want to update a project protected by an administrative property from an earlier version of the product, you will need to register with this project as a project administrator and need the access data for the project.

Once the protected projects have been updated, the 'Login' dialog box opens. To continue the procedure, select the user type and enter your user name and password.

Updating global libraries

The global libraries are not updated automatically with the project, as they are project-independent. If you want to continue using the global libraries from older versions of TIA Portal, update the global libraries as well.

Manual version

Instrukcje używane do tworzenia programu użytkownika mogą mieć różne wersje. Różne wersje produktu TIA Portal mogą zawierać różne wersje instrukcji. Masz możliwość aktualizacji projektu i instrukcji do najnowszej wersji. Można wówczas korzystać z nowych wersji instrukcji. Po aktualizacji nowe wersje instrukcji nie są automatycznie używane w Twoim programie. Możesz zaktualizować swój program, aby korzystać z nowych wersji. Więcej o „Wersjach instrukcji” znajdziesz w dziale „Edytor programowania”.

Multi-user engineering

Updating projects with a missing licence

No licence is required to update your projects. If you do not have a licence or do not have the appropriate licence, you cannot use the full range of product features.

For example, if you have a STEP 7 Basic licence, you cannot use the functions provided by a STEP 7 Professional licence.

Backup devices after project update

If your project contains device backups, these are not updated when you update the project. If you compile the programme data after updating the project and load the data onto your devices, create a new backup of your devices later.

Online connection after project update

If no blocks have been modified in the updated project, no online/offline difference is usually indicated for blocks. The following symbol is shown in the right-hand column of the project tree:

If an online/offline difference is displayed if no blocks have been modified, the problem is most likely a checksum inconsistency. In the right-hand column of the project tree, you will find the following symbol:

In this case, check the update protocol in the project properties. If there is a checksum inconsistency, the blocks remain functional and do not need to be recompiled.

Updating projects

Below you will find how to update projects from earlier versions of TIA Portal.

Upgrading projects from TIA Portal V14 or later

To update your project with TIA Portal V14, follow these steps:

  1. From the "Project" menu, select "Open".

The "Open project" dialog box opens and a list of recently used projects is displayed.

  1. Select the project from the list and click "Open".
  2. If the desired project is not in the list, click the "Browse" button. Navigate to the desired project folder and open the project file.

The "Open project" dialog box opens.

  1. Click "Update".

The "Update project/library" dialog box opens.

  1. Click OK".

The project will be updated and opened in the current project version.

Project update with TIA Portal V13 SP1

To update your project with TIA Portal V13 SP1, follow these steps:

  1. From the "Project" menu, select "Open".

The "Open project" dialog box opens and a list of recently used projects is displayed.

  1. Select the project from the list and click "Open".
  2. If the desired project is not in the list, click the "Browse" button. Navigate to the desired project folder and open the project file.

The "Open project" dialog box opens.

  1. Click "Update".

The "Update project/library" dialog box opens.

  1. Click OK".
  2. Click "OK" to confirm the prompt window.

The project will be updated and opened in the current project version.

  1. Compile the hardware and software of all devices in the project.

Upgrading TIA Portal V13 SP1 projects using master copies from TIA Portal V10.5

Before updating your project, check that the master copies created with TIA Portal V10.5 are in its project library. This is necessary, for example, if during the update you receive a message about an S7-1200 CPU with software version V1.0 being used in the project, even though you have not configured such a CPU. In this case, the CPU is a master copy in the project library.

Therefore, before updating the project with master copies from TIA Portal V10.5, do the following:

  1. Use each master copy created in TIA Portal V10.5 once in the project.
  2. Remove the affected master copies from the project library.
  3. Re-create the master copy with the objects from the project.
  4. Save the project in TIA Portal V13 SP1.

You can then update the project to the latest version.

Upgrading projects from TIA Portal V13 or older

Projects in product version V13 or earlier cannot be updated and opened with TIA Portal. First update the projects with TIA Portal V13 or earlier product version V13 SP1. Then update the projects with the current version of TIA Portal again to project version V16.

Multi-user engineering design update

How to update engineering designs for multiple users is shown below.

Procedure

To update engineering projects for multiple users, follow these steps:

  1. Save all existing local sessions in the multi-user server project before upgrading.
  2. Save the multi-user server project as a single-user project.
  3. Update the single-user project.
  4. After the update, re-create the multi-user project on the basis of the single-user project.
  5. Re-create local sessions from the updated multi-user project for all employees.
Improving the know-how of protected blocks

For security reasons, the know-how protection of blocks is linked to the version of TIA Portal in which the know-how protection was configured. This means that blocks to which know-how protection was assigned in an earlier version of the product cannot be opened and edited using the previous password after the update. However, the blocks can be downloaded to the controller and are executable. If you want to open and edit a block after the update, remove the know-how protection of the blocks and reconfigure it.

Procedure

To update the know-how protected blocks, follow these steps:

  1. Remove the know-how protection of the blocks from the previous version in the "Edit" menu using the "Know-how protection" command.

More detailed information can be found in the chapter "Removing know-how security for blocks".

  1. Update the project
  2. Reconfigure the know-how protection of the blocks from the current product version in the "Edit" menu using the "Know-how protection" command.

More detailed information can be found in the chapter 'Configuring know-how protection for blocks'.

Compatibility with installation configuration

To be able to use all online functions, the installation configuration with TIA Portal V16 must be compatible with the open design version. The following compatibility factors are particularly important when designing the installation:

  • Hardware and its software version
    The individual devices and their software version must be supported by TIA Portal V16 and in an open project.
  • User programme on relevant devices

All blocks and instructions on the devices must be available in TIA Portal V16 and ready for use with the open design version.

Effect of design version on compatibility

With TIA Portal V16, you can edit projects in the V16 version. You can only upload the hardware configuration and system software that is compatible with your version of TIA Portal.

For the S7-1200 and S7-1500 series processors, you can see the project version with which the blocks on the processor are compatible on the display, on the web server and in the TIA Portal online and diagnostic view. However, it is important to note that a compatible project version alone is not enough to work with the processor. The processor itself and its software version must be compatible with the installed version of TIA Portal and the various installed products.

You can see the version of the currently open project in the project properties.

Online connection after project update

When you upgrade a project from V14, V14 SP1, V15 or V15.1 to V16, you can then connect online the devices that were loaded in V14, V14 SP1, V15 or V15.1. The blocks of these devices remain functional and do not need to be recompiled.

In this way, the installation configuration can be extended or functionality can be added to devices, for example, without making changes affecting other devices in the installation configuration.

The difference in design version is indicated in the project tree and in the comparison editor by an overlay symbol on the device.

The following symbol indicates the difference in the project version when no programme blocks have been modified:

If no blocks have been modified, no online/offline difference is indicated for blocks.

The following symbol indicates the difference in design version when modifying programme blocks:

If the blocks have been modified, an online/offline difference is indicated for the blocks. You cannot load these blocks from the device because only blocks of the same version can be loaded into TIA Portal V16.

Incompatible blocks

If an online connection exists, an offline/online comparison is carried out for the configured devices. If the modules available online are incompatible with the project version of one project, the incompatible blocks in the project tree are marked as such with the following symbol:

Loading hardware and software configurations onto the device

If you want to load the hardware configuration or software on a device on which TIA Portal V15.1 or an earlier version was last loaded, reload the entire hardware configuration and software on the device. In this case, it is not possible to only load changes. On devices on which TIA Portal V16 or later was last loaded, only changes to the hardware configuration and software can be loaded.

Share
Recommended course!
Until 20.09.2022 rebate -15% on:

SIMATIC S7 in action

Sign up for the newsletter!
Author of entries
Tomasz Gilewski

Hello, my name is Tomasz Gilewski. I am the author of books on the S7-1200 controller and HMI panels (i.e. Siemens hardware). I have been programming exclusively on Siemens hardware and engineering tools for several years.

Leave a Comment

Select currency
Scroll to Top

Search on